SILVA, Khalil da Costa  and  FRANCA, Dalila Xavier de. Contributions from the socio-normative approach to the study of racial prejudice in childhood. Psicologia [online]. 2020, vol.34, n.2, pp.1-14. ISSN 0874-2049.  https://doi.org/10.17575/psicologia.v34i2.1233.

Research on racial prejudice in childhood was influenced by The Social-Cognitive Theory and The Social Identity Development Theory, which highlighted the role of cognitive skills and group membership on the manifestations of racial attitudes in children. The study of prejudiced attitudes in childhood, based on a Socio-Normative approach, was driven by more recent research, which found that children, like adults, inhibit flagrant expressions of prejudice. In this work, the contributions of The Socio-Normative Approach to the study of racial prejudice in childhood are discussed based on research that analyzes the manifestations of racial attitudes in children as a result of the interaction between a series of factors, such as the perception of the norm of equality, Theory of Mind and moral judgment.

Keywords : Social norms; racism; moral judgment.
